(完整版)计算机组成原理课后习题答案(第五版_白中英) 下载本文

计算机组成原理 第五版 习题答案

和底板连线一般不需更改。 3. “A”的 ASCII 码为 41H = 01000001B,1 的个数为偶数,故校验位为 0;“8”的 ASCII

码为 38H = 00111000B,1 的个数为奇数,故校验位为 1。

停 起 数 数 数 数 数 数 数 数 校 停 起 数 数 数 数 数 数 数 数 校 停 止 始 据 据 据 据 据 据 据 据 验 止 始 据 据 据 据 据 据 据 据 验 止 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位 位

0 1 2 3 4 5 6 7 0 1 2 3 4 5 6 7

4. 逻辑图如下:

总线

Rout

设备一 设备二

说明:两个设备共用总线,每个设备的总线接口部分 如右图所示。通过锁存器保存接收数据,并通过三态 Q 门向总线发送数据。每个设备的 Rin 控制端有效时,锁 存器保存接收数据;每个设备的 Rout 信号有效时,锁 CP D 存器保存的数据被送上总线。当 Rout 信号无效时,设 备与总线在电气上断开。 5.

Rin

D

A

中 央 BS 仲 BR 裁 设备接口1 器 设备接口0 … 设备接口n BG

6.

…中 BGn … … 央 BRn BG 仲 1 BR1 …

裁 BGBR0 0

器 设备接口0 设备接口1 … 设备接口n

7.

28

计算机组成原理 第五版 习题答案

仲裁 AB7 总线 AB ABi0

竞争

W7 CNi Wi W0 CN7 设备竞争号 CN设备竞争号 0 接其它设备 8.C

9.B、A、C

10.A 11.D 12.A

13. 存储总线周期用于对内存读写,I/O 总线周期对接口中的端口进行读写。 14.D、C、A、B 15.B、A、E、D、C 16.A、B、C、D 17. PCI 总线上有 HOST 桥、PCI/LAGACY 总线桥、PCI/PCI 桥。桥在 PCI 总线体系结构中

起着重要作用,它连接两条总线,使彼此间相互通信。桥是一个总线转换部件,可以把 一条总线的地址空间映射到另一条总线的地址空间上,从而使系统中任意一个总线主设 备都能看到同样的一份地址表。桥可以实现总线间的猝发式传送,可使所有的存取都按 CPU 的需要出现在总线上。由上可见,以桥连接实现的 PCI 总线结构具有很好的扩充 性和兼容性,允许多条总线并行工作。 18. 分布式仲裁不需要中央仲裁器,每个潜在的主方功能模块都有自己的仲裁号和仲裁器。当它们有总线请求时,把它们唯一的仲裁号发送到共享的仲裁总线上,每个仲裁器将仲裁总线上得到的号与自己的号进行比较。如果仲裁总线上的号大,则它的总线请求不予响应,并撤消它的仲裁号。最后,获胜者的仲裁号保留在仲裁总线上,分布式仲裁是以优先级仲裁策略为基础。

29

计算机组成原理 第五版 习题答案

AB 仲裁 7AB 总线 iAB0

竞争

CN7 W7 CNi Wi 设备竞争号 W0 CN0 设备竞争号 接其它设备

19.总线的一次信息传送过程,大致可分为:请求总线,总线仲裁,寻址,信息传送,状态 返回。

总线时钟 启动信号 读命

令 地址线

地址 数据

数据线

认可 20. 设总线带宽用 Dr 表示,总线时钟周期用 T = 1/f 表示,一个总线周期传送的数据量用 D

表示,

根据定义可得:

Dr = T / D = D ×1/f=8B×70 = 560MHz/s

21. PCI 总线:是一种不依附于某个具体处理器的局部总线,支持 10 种外设,并能在高时钟

频率下保持高性能。总线时钟频率为 33.3MHz/66MHz,最大数据传输速率 133MB/s, 采用时钟同步方式,与 CPU 及时钟频率无关,总线宽度 32 位(5V)/64 位(3.3V), 能自动识别外设。总线具有与处理器和存储器子系统完全并行操作的能力,具有隐含的 中央仲裁系统,采用多路复用方式(地址线和数据线)减少了引脚数,支持 64 位寻址, 具有完全的多总线主控能力。 InfiniBand 标准:针对处理器和智能 I/O 设备之间数据流而提出的一种新体系结构,用于 在服务器中取代 PCI 总线,采用 InfiniBand 结构将允许服务器提供更高的带宽和可扩展 能力,并增强了存储设备扩充的灵活性。InfiniBand 允许服务器,远程存储器,其他网 络设备接入到一个由开关和链路组成的中央开关网带,可连接多达 64000 个服务器, 存储系统和网络设备。

30

计算机组成原理 第五版 习题答案

第七章

1.D

2.C、D、C、A 3. 1024 *1024 * 256 8 * 8

??1MB

4.格式化容量=扇区容量*每道扇区数*磁道总数

=512*9*100*2=921600B

5.设读写一块信息所需总时间为 tB,平均找道时间为 ts,平均等待时间为 tl,读写一块信息 的

传输时间为 tm,则

tB = ts+tl+tm

假设磁盘以每秒 r 转速率旋转,每条磁道容量为 N 个字,则数据传输率 = rN 个字/秒。

又假设每块的字数为 n,因而一旦读写头定位在该块始端,就能在 tm ??(n / rN ) 秒的时 间中传输完毕。

1 n

?????[秒] tB ??ts

2r rN

185000B / s 6. ??2775B / 转 ??2775B / 道

4000转 / 60s

tl 是磁盘旋转半周的时间,tl = (1/2r)秒。由此可得:

2*220*2775 = 1.16MB 7.(1)275*12288*4 = 12.89MB (2) 最高位密度 D1 按最小磁道半径 R1 计算(R1 = 115mm):

D1 = 12288 字节 / 2πR1 = 17 字节 / mm 最低位密度 D2 按最大磁道半径 R2 计算:

R2 = R1 + (275 ÷ 5) = 115 + 55 = 170mm D2 = 12288 字节 / 2πR2 = 11.5 字节 / mm

3000

*12288 ??600KB / s 60 1 60 (4) * *1000 ??10ms 2 3000

(3) (5)

16 15 14 6 5 4 3 0

台号 柱面(磁道)号 盘面(磁头)号 扇区号 此地址格式表示有 4 台磁盘,每台有 4 个记录面,每个记录面最多可容纳 512 个磁道, 每道有 16 个扇区。 8.

存取时间 ??平均查找时间 ??平均等待时间

1 60

??60 ??* *1000 ??72.5ms

2 2400

31